Accelerate IT will not uniformly speed up browsing. Response time can be significantly influenced by a number of factors including: – Amount of data required to display especially graphics – Connection speed, which can vary significantly even with the same phone number and PC – System resources like available memory (RAM) and the number of applications running. If you are not seeing a noticeable improvement with web site response time, there are a few things to check. First you need to make sure that Web Daemon is working properly. You should see arrows moving over the Web Daemon in the windows system tray. Placing your mouse over the system tray icon will report average speed up in a pop-up window. Choose the performance meter to see graphical results of response time. No activity means there is no acceleration.
